I find that the times I start craving carbohydrates are when I am stressed out -- my teenagers are driving me crazy, my boss is driving me crazy, the house is a mess, etc. -- all the basic stressors in life. Instead of breaking down and eating carbohydrates at those times, I've been giving myself permission to do something I really enjoy: sipping a cup of herb tea and reading a book, taking a warm shower, driving to a park for a walk rather than trudging through the streets of my neighborhood, or calling up a friend. I often have trouble finding time for myself in my life; since starting this WOE I have decided that finding that time is a priority if I'm not going to slip back into unhealthy ways of eating. Carbohydrates help with stress temporarily, but in the long run they cause more stress.
